'It's because I'm human': Matt Hancock apologises after breaching physical distancing rules The health secretary addressed concerns that he had broken physical distancing rules in the House of Commons on Wednesday, when he put his hand on a colleague's back. Speaking on The Andrew Marr Show, the health secretary said: 'All I can do is say I'm incredibly sorry for this momentary breach. It's because I'm human and we're all human.'
